About Nashville Collegiate Prep

Nashville Collegiate Prep is a charter school located in Nashville, Tennessee, serving kindergarten through seventh grade. With an enrollment of 613 students and a student-to-teacher ratio of 18.6:1, the school offers personalized attention to its diverse student body. The faculty includes 33 full-time equivalent teachers dedicated to supporting academic growth.

While Nashville Collegiate Prep ranks in the lower percentile among Tennessee schools with an overall MySchoolScout rating of 2.9 out of 10 and an academic score of 2.7 out of 10, it continues to focus on student development across various subjects. In recent state assessments, the school showed proficiency rates of 24% in English Language Arts/Reading, 20% in Math, 18% in Science, and 30% in Social Studies. Community Profile

The community surrounding Nashville Collegiate Prep has a median household income of $69,936. It is a well-educated community where 43%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$374,200, with a median rent of $1,444/month. The area has a poverty rate of 16.1%. The average commute for residents is 26 minutes. Source: U.S. Census ACS 2022 5-Year Estimates.
